Quality control in road construction is essential for building durable and long-lasting pavements. Asphalt testing equipment is used to analyze the physical and mechanical properties of asphalt mixtures to ensure they meet required engineering standards. These tests help determine characteristics such as stability, density, flow, and resistance to deformation, which are critical for the performance of asphalt pavements.

Asphalt pavements are exposed to heavy traffic loads, temperature variations, and environmental conditions. Without proper testing, these factors can lead to premature pavement failure. Testing helps engineers understand how asphalt mixtures behave under real-world conditions.
